IIT JAM Eligibility
Here are the eligibility criteria for IIT JAM 2026.
Particulars | Eligibility Details |
Nationality | Indian & Foreign Nationals |
Educational Qualification | Bachelor's Degree in Science or related stream |
Minimum Marks | No minimum percentage required (pass required) |
Age Limit | No age restriction |
Final Year Students | Eligible, must submit proof by September 2026 |

IIT JAM Syllabus
There are seven subjects offered for the examination of the candidate in IIT JAM 2026. The IIT JAM 2026 syllabus includes core topics from the undergraduate science courses. Each subject has its own details syllabus, some of the common topics are:
Paper | Key Topics |
Physics | Mechanics, Oscillation, Optics, Thermodynamics |
Chemistry | Organic, Inorganic, Physical Chemistry |
Mathematics | Algebra, Calculus, Real Analysis |
Biotechnology | Microbiology, Biochemistry, Molecular Biology |
Mathematical Statistics | Probability, Estimation, Inference |
Economics | Microeconomics, Macroeconomics, Statistics |
Geology | Earth science, Geomorphology, Palaeontology |

Preparation Guide for IIT JAM 2026
Success in any exam is the result of concentrated preparation. To apply to IIT JAM, a candidate must have an in-depth knowledge of undergraduate-level subjects and have a proper time management structure. It is one of the most crucial parts of the preparation.
Steps to Prepare for IIT JAM 2025
1. Learn the Syllabus & Exam Pattern
- Start by understanding the syllabus of your chosen subject.
- Properly understand the three distinct sections of the exam, which are:
- Sec. A: MCQs
- Sec. B: MSQs
- Sec. C: NATs
- Understand the mark distribution and rules for the negative marking.
2. Appropriate Study Material
- Standard textbooks from your undergraduate-level core subjects.
- IIT JAM guidebooks, notes, and mock test books.
- For Mathematics, Statistics, and Economics, NCERTs and standard books work best.
3. Plan Your Studies
- Give at least 4-6 hours of consistent study according to your daily schedule.
- Make provisions for theory revision, numerical practices, and mock tests.
- Depending upon your present state of proficiency, stick for about 3 to 6 months for study.
4. Practice Previous Year's Papers
- By solving IIT JAM exams of the last 5-10 years, the candidate gets a feel of the question trend.
- Analyse solutions and inculcate lessons from errors.
5. Mock Tests
- Join an online/offline test series to keep on checking your learning on a regular basis.
- Do justice to yourself and create a real exam atmosphere.
6. Conceptual Clarity
- JAM is more of an application-based exam, so rote learning is not profitable for this.
- For conceptual clarification, always keep revising formulas and derivations.
7. Time Management & Revision
- For the last-minute revision, you should always prefer the short notes and flashcards.
- Revise it thoroughly before appearing for the exam.
